Tater Posted March 9, 2020 Author Share Posted March 9, 2020 This is what made me wonder about keeping carcasses in the satchel, is it incorrect? https://www.powerpyx.com/red-dead-redemption-2-all-hunting-request-locations/ Glitch Warning (Quest not progressing): When completing a Hunting Request (when sending a mail to Ms. Hobbs), make sure you do not have any other perfect carcasses for the next hunting request in your inventory! Otherwise, the game might glitch out and never give you the follow-up quest, thus making it impossible to complete the hunting requests and thus the 100% completion! There’s yet another glitch; when you’ve already gotten a bigger carcass (rabbit, opossum, skunk, beaver) and you saved the game after, but reloaded the save, then the carcass can simply disappear and is no longer checked off in your quest log. It is therefore best to keep these animals for last or to do the entire request in one sitting with no reloads.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

Tater Posted March 11, 2020 Author Share Posted March 11, 2020 It's Fort Brenannd (I think it's called). A bit south west of Van Horn. Just stand on the upper catwalk in first person with the Varmint rifle and pick them of as they fly by. Mornings are best. There are snakes too, and rats come by to eat the carcasses. Parzival Posted March 13, 2020 Share Posted March 13, 2020 Robins can also be found pretty reliably on the north end of the second-largest island on the east side of Flat Iron Lake. But they spawn on the ground where they're hidden by vegetation, so be ready with an equipped weapon (the bow with small game arrows works best since they're on the ground) and full Dead-Eye meter before you approach. A crow will spawn perched on the old wagon in front of the abandoned train station north of Shady Belle, just before the bridge that goes into Saint Denis. A couple always spawn on the north end of one of the large islands to the west of the Clemens Point. I think it's the one directly south of the one with the shipwreck on it. But you have to be quick, because they spawn hidden in the vegetation. And use the bow with small game arrows, because the varmint rifle will always drop them to two stars. If you have the deer trinket, there's a small chance a two star will be upgraded to three when you pick it up, though. Edit: And approach the spot from the south, because they always fly northward when startled. Edited April 2, 2020 by Parzival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
